Interpret is a global media, entertainment, and technology insights agency. We work with the biggest brands in entertainment and technology, across video games, movies and television, consumer electronics, social media, and advertising. While headquartered in Los Angeles, our team spans the globe. We have offices in Dallas, San Francisco, London, Munich, Shanghai, and Seoul, and a network of strong local partners around the world. Requirements
Manage multiple projects in various stages of development, demonstrating strong attention to detail while still being conscious of all moving parts
Manage all phases of the quantitative and qualitative research process, including study design, questionnaire, and discussion guide development, field/recruiting, and tab, data analysis, and report generation
Collaborate and effectively communicate with other analysts and project managers
Ensure quality control processes are in place across survey programming logic, data tables, participant rescreening (qual), and reports
Analyze quantitative and qualitative data, writing insightful data-backed “stories” and present results to clients in an engaging and persuasive way
Work with external clients on a daily basis, providing excellent service and ensuring client satisfaction

Compensation + Benefits
The pay range for this position at the start of employment is expected to be between $60,000 and $80,000 per year. However, base pay offered is based on market location, and may vary further depending on individualized factors for job candidates, such as job-related knowledge, skills, experience, and other objective business considerations. In addition to the base salary, total compensation also includes tiered performance bonus, health/dental/vision, 401(k), generous paid time off, physical & mental wellness program, paid parental/family leave, entertainment/video game allowance, and continuing education scholarship program.
